Moments when soldiers on Truong Sa Island celebrate Tet (Lunar New Year).

Vo Viet - Bao Kien February 17, 2026 08:17

Soldiers on Song Tu Tay Island (Truong Sa Special Zone, Khanh Hoa province) and local residents are ready to celebrate the Lunar New Year of the Horse with activities such as making banh chung (traditional Vietnamese rice cakes), decorating houses, and participating in various traditional games.

According to Lieutenant Colonel Nguyen Van Khuong, Political Officer of Song Tu Tay Island, during the Lunar New Year of the Horse 2026, the Party Committee and command of the island proactively developed a plan to organize a joyful, warm, safe, and economical Tet celebration for officers, soldiers, civilians, and forces stationed on the island, without neglecting their duties.

Traditional folk games such as tug-of-war, sack racing, arm wrestling, and volleyball are played with great enthusiasm from before to during the Tet holiday.

Amidst the vast ocean of our homeland, spring on the distant islands not only brings warmth and camaraderie between soldiers and civilians but also affirms the unwavering and steadfast will of the soldiers of Truong Sa at the forefront of the waves.
